Output 6d99830f5f621cb322e7b5cea1a2570f57249badfbfe8d9528be80526c390657:1

value
95329
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ac69766ed32025e81dc9411652adb30d95ff4985 OP_EQUAL
address
3HQeVDAJuuTg6yteniFBDfqNPAfJn3dLZb
transaction
6d99830f5f621cb322e7b5cea1a2570f57249badfbfe8d9528be80526c390657
confirmations
497246
spent
true